The Governors of King Edward VI Camp Hill School for Girls are seeking to appoint a part-time teacher of Physics at this successful and popular school.
King Edward VI Camp Hill School for Girls makes up one of the schools of the successful King Edward VI Academy Trust. The Academy Trust is committed to making a significant contribution to the life of the children of Birmingham. King Edward VI Camp Hill School for Girls is defined by its core values of respect, equality, compassion and aspiration.
We are looking to appoint an outstanding classroom practitioner with excellent subject knowledge. The successful candidate will be required to teach Science at Key Stage 3 and Physics at KS4. There would be scope to offer KS5 Physics teaching for a suitably experienced candidate.
